Speed Watch dates for Coleorton
Coleorton now have a scheduled slot for the Community Speed Watch scheme. Speed monitoring equipment will be available during 09/08/2010 to the 05/09/2010.
We still need volunteers!
Speeding was raised by many parishioners as an issue during the Parish Plan consultation. However, we still need more volunteers to do the monitoring. If you’d like to volunteer contact the Parish Clerk right away.
Training
The team of volunteers from the parish will undergo training in the week before. SpeedWatch training will take place on 5th August 2010 at the Beaumont Centre from 7.00pm until 9.00pm. Contact Parish Clerk for more details.

Coleorton is essentially a rural community. The two main roads running through Coleorton are the the A512 and A511. Most of the other roads are very rural lanes and residential roads. However, some of these are also use by commuters and others and can get pretty busy at certain times of the day. None of these roads were designed or built for high-speed traffic, but some drivers seem unaware or don’t care about the dangers of speeding on narrow, bendy roads where there are also walkers, horse-riders, farm traffic and cyclists.
